Try NowNEW DELHI: The National Testing Agency (NTA) will be conducting the first attempt of JEE Main 2021 exam from February 23 to 26. The exam will be held in 329 cities across the country and in 10 centres outside India. The details about exam centre, timing and exam day instructions have been released by the NTA through the JEE admit card 2021 and is available online on the website jeemain.nta.nic.in .

Candidates have to download their JEE Main admit card 2021 and sign the self-undertaking declaration form before appearing for the exam. Candidates are advised to check the exam day guidelines for students and special COVID-19 instruction mentioned in their JEE Main hall ticket 2021.

JEE Main 2021: Important points
-
As the exam is scheduled for four days, candidates should check their JEE Main 2021 exam date mentioned in their JEE admit card 2021.
-
Candidates should reach the exam centre as per the reporting time mentioned in their JEE Main admit card 2021.
-
Candidates should fill the self-declaration form provided in their hall ticket and sign in the place wherever required.
-
Entry inside the hall ticket will be given only after temperature measurement and other necessary checks. Candidates having any symptom of covid will be seated in a separate room.
-
Candidates should carry their hall ticket, one valid photo ID, coloured photograph along with the JEE Main hall ticket.
-
Candidates should also carry masks, hand gloves, sanitiser and water bottle (transparent).
